Abrahamic Faith Student Leadership
reGeneration’s Abrahamic Faith Student Leadership program unites students from Los Angeles Abrahamic faith schools around shared altruistic goals and a commitment to building a true beloved community.
Unfolding over the course of a school year, these Christian, Muslim, and Jewish middle school student ambassadors create a new narrative of goodwill based on shared values that embrace our common humanity.
The Abrahamic Faith Student Leadership team also cultivates a sense of accountability to themselves, their interfaith teammates and the world by developing a joint service project.
Interfaith Council Workshops
In interfaith coalitions, each voice needs to be heard. reGeneration’s Interfaith Council workshop builds U.S. Jewish, Christian, and Muslim bonds with the same conflict resolution techniques used by Israeli Jews and Palestinians.
Our Way of Council workshops explore heartfelt expression and attentive listening – gateways for deeper communication, intercultural understanding and the nonviolent resolution of conflict.
Drawing upon new wisdom in decision making and healing, interfaith coalitions can then work across differences to achieve goals rooted in service.
